Doji
A doji forms when open and close are nearly equal, signaling balance and potential turning points at extremes.

A doji has a very small or nonexistent body because price closed near where it opened. The long wicks show that both buyers and sellers pushed price during the period, but neither side won by the close. Dojis are indecision candles — not automatic reversal signals.
Context determines meaning. A doji after a strong uptrend at resistance suggests buyers lost momentum. A doji after a sharp drop at support suggests sellers exhausted. A doji in the middle of a range usually means nothing — balance in balance is noise.
Types include the long-legged doji (large wicks both sides), dragonfly doji (long lower wick, close near high), and gravestone doji (long upper wick, close near low). Dragonfly and gravestone dojis at extremes carry more directional hint than generic small dojis.
Manual traders wait for confirmation. A doji alone does not justify entry. Look for the next candle: a strong bullish close above the doji high after support dragonfly supports longs; a bearish close below gravestone doji low supports shorts.
On higher timeframes, a daily doji at a major level matters more than five 1-minute dojis in chop. Scale your reaction to the timeframe and the quality of the location.
